技术文摘
GitHub 支持函数定义跳转,告别记性差烦恼
GitHub 支持函数定义跳转,告别记性差烦恼
在软件开发的世界里,GitHub 无疑是众多开发者信赖的代码托管平台。而如今,GitHub 推出的函数定义跳转功能,更是为开发者们带来了极大的便利,让那些常常为记不住函数位置而烦恼的开发者们如获至宝。
对于开发者来说,在复杂的代码库中迅速定位到特定的函数定义是一项至关重要的任务。过去,为了找到一个函数的定义,可能需要花费大量的时间在众多的文件和代码行中搜索,这不仅效率低下,还容易让人感到疲惫和沮丧。
GitHub 的函数定义跳转功能改变了这一局面。它就像是一个智能的导航系统,只需轻轻一点,就能将开发者准确无误地引领到目标函数的定义处。这不仅节省了时间,还提高了开发的效率,让开发者能够将更多的精力集中在解决问题和创新上。
想象一下,当您在阅读一段复杂的代码时,遇到一个不熟悉的函数调用。以往,您可能需要手动查找相关的文件和代码段来理解这个函数的功能和实现细节。但现在,有了函数定义跳转功能,您可以瞬间跳转到函数的定义位置,清晰地看到函数的参数、返回值、内部逻辑等重要信息。
这种便捷的功能对于团队协作也具有重要意义。在一个多人开发的项目中,新成员能够更快地熟悉代码结构,老成员则能更高效地进行代码审查和维护。大家不再为了查找函数定义而浪费时间,从而能够更顺畅地交流和合作,共同推进项目的进展。
函数定义跳转功能还有助于提高代码的质量。开发者可以更轻松地对函数进行重构和优化,确保代码的可读性和可维护性。因为能够快速定位和理解函数的作用,开发者在修改代码时能够更加谨慎,避免引入不必要的错误。
GitHub 的函数定义跳转功能是一项极具创新性和实用性的改进。它解决了开发者长期以来面临的一个痛点,让开发过程变得更加高效和愉快。相信随着这一功能的不断完善和普及,将会有越来越多的开发者从中受益,为软件开发行业带来更多的活力和创造力。
无论是新手开发者还是经验丰富的老手,都应该充分利用这一强大的功能,提升自己的开发效率,创造出更加出色的软件作品。让我们告别记性差的烦恼,在 GitHub 的助力下,畅游于代码的海洋,实现更多的梦想和可能。
- Vue 中优雅实现页面刷新的小技巧
- Node 进程的死亡及善后处理
- 阅读源码的收获与那些小事
- 轻松解读 spring 之 IOC 主干流程(上)
- Spring++框架无需'if'照样"肝"
- Python 中判断牛熊的方法
- C# Winform 中动态生成控件的实现方法
- 2020 年 Go 开发者调查报告:92%受访者对使用 Go 满意
- Python 如何捕获警告(非捕获异常)
- 10 个适合初学者的免费软件开发资源
- JavaScript 中 Object.is() 与 === 运算符的差异
- 网站测试的 9 个要点
- 精通 JS 必备:函数式 array 逻辑判断的 7 个高阶函数解析
- C 语言学习:完整进制转换及整数与小数内存存储模型解析
- 在 Fedora 中运用 Poetry 管理 Python 项目的方法